    Abstract: A method for analyzing gait is provided for a system including multiple accelerometers. The method includes: for each time point and each accelerometer, calculating a root mean square (RMS) value according to the accelerations sensed on sensing axes of the corresponding accelerometer; calculating a cross correlation coefficient according to the RMS values of a first accelerometer and a second accelerometer; calculating a first auto-correlation coefficient of the RMS values of the first accelerometer; calculating a second auto-correlation coefficient of the RMS values of the second accelerometer; and calculating a first gait index according to the cross correlation coefficient, the first auto-correlation coefficient, and the second auto-correlation coefficient.

    Abstract: A portable electronic apparatus includes an operating system comprising an application layer, an application framework layer, a libraries layer and a kernel layer. The application layer includes a cloud user interface allowing a user to perform an interactive function. The application framework layer includes a plurality of cloud components and at least a cloud service. The libraries layer includes a plurality of cloud managers. The kernel layer includes a cloud server driver, which is connected to the cloud managers to start the cloud service, so that the cloud service calls one of the cloud components according to the interactive function. By such configuration, the portable electronic apparatus of this invention can carry a private cloud to provide the service of a portable personal cloud.

    Abstract: An interactive cloud communication system includes at least a client end and a cloud. The client end includes a browser. The cloud includes a cloud server module and a server module connected to the cloud server module. The cloud server module includes a websocket authentication unit. When the client end connects to the cloud through the browser, the cloud server module performs an authentication mechanism to the client end by the websocket authentication unit for opening at least a transmission channel allowing information transmission between the client end and the cloud.

    Abstract: A multi-cloud communication system includes a plurality of clouds, each of which has a cloud server and a plurality of servers connected with the cloud server. The cloud server has a service information of the servers. When a first cloud server of a first cloud transmits a request information to a second cloud server of a second cloud, the second cloud server determines a level relationship between the first and second clouds, and acquires a target data from at least a second server of the second cloud according to the request information and the service information. The target data is encoded according to the level relationship, and then transmitted to at least a first server of the first cloud through the second cloud server and the first cloud server. The first server, according to the level relationship, decodes the encoded target data to obtain the target data.
